The final of the Spanish Super Cup is already underway and the first surprises have come from the team coached by Xabi Alonso. Real Madrid, which comes into the match with major doubts regarding its play and defensive solidity after the last games, has completely changed its approach. Xabi has a very clear idea in his mind and has put it into practice on the field in order to seek a surprise, and it seems that, for now, he is managing to do so.
The first 10 minutes have been much less intense than expected because of the changes that Xabi Alonso has introduced. Barça, which has arrived at the big occasion with its best starting eleven, has been surprised by Real Madrid's plan and has been extremely cautious. The idea of placing two lines of four, with Vinícius and Gonzalo up front, has closed many of the spaces that Flick's men had planned to exploit.

Tchouaméni has dropped back to play as a center-back again, while Asencio has moved to full-back. This way, Valverde and Rodrygo have occupied both wings, which allows Xabi Alonso to keep the maximum defensive commitment from his players. The result, at least in the first half, is quite positive, although these changes have and will have direct consequences for the white locker room.

A few minutes before the opening whistle, Real Madrid has posted on its social media a line-up different from the one that Xabi has finally fielded. Arda Güler was set to start, leaving Gonzalo on the bench and moving all the previously mentioned changes back to their natural positions. However, to everyone's surprise, the one who has partnered Vinícius has been the academy player.
This decision, together with the good result that it is producing and the limited playing time that he has had in recent weeks, puts Arda Güler in a rather compromised position. It seems that he has lost his status as an undisputed starter that he earned at the beginning of the season. We must remember that he has gone from being Mbappé's best partner to being left out of the starting eleven in the final of the Spanish Super Cup.
On top of all this are the rumors coming from England, where reports place Arda Güler on Arsenal's radar. Real Madrid's idea is for him to stay, but if his role keeps declining anything can happen, especially if we take into account the project that Arteta is building.
